CASUAL EMPLOYMENT - MARINE DEPARTMENT – DECK CREW

Portland Harbour Authority operates several vessels, including Pilot Boats, Tugs, workboats and a harbour patrol RIB. Applications are invited from suitable personnel from a marine related background to join the Harbour Authority’s casual roster for work within the Marine Department.

Ideally the applicant should be in possession of a first aid Certificate, however all applications will be considered with regard to deck crew on the Port’s vessels.

CASUAL SECURITY STAFF

Applications are invited from suitable people to join the Harbour Authority’s casual roster for work within the Security Department.

The Port has a fast-growing cruise operation and always requires extra security staff to assist, especially during the cruise season, usually between April and October.  The ship visits can fall on a weekday or a weekend, with the length of the call varying in duration on the day.  Other duties can include ship gangway security and vessel protection, which would be specifically suited to applicants who favour night working.

All roles can be physically demanding, and applicants will have a degree of flexibility with regards to availability and working times.

A SIA Level 2 Qualification would be desirable but not essential.

Applicants with any relevant experience will be considered with any appropriate training given as required.

A full UK driving licence is required for this role.

We would particularly welcome female applicants as it is our legal requirement, under government legislation, to provide female staff to carry out relevant searches as require
